Output c65ef87a17637532e9371e2e2d838714a805fd0ab85873a0a026fac9966123ac:4

value
4395644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d9514665a610d4c7670fae5cd47f80e8fe2426d OP_EQUAL
address
3LS337AwW2FzN1nbwJMz9UVngDHYYbKL1Q
transaction
c65ef87a17637532e9371e2e2d838714a805fd0ab85873a0a026fac9966123ac
confirmations
175541
spent
true